Man City complete Bianchi deal
Manchester City have completed the signing of Reggina striker Rolando Bianchi.
The 24-year-old has joined for an undisclosed fee and City boss Sven-Goran Eriksson is confident that Bianchi will score goals in the Premier League.
Bianchi scored 18 goals in Serie A for Reggina, helping them to keep their place in the Italian top flight.
“He scored nearly 20 goals last season in Serie A, which is a lot of goals in such a difficult league,” Sven-Goran Eriksson told the club’s official website.
“He’s young, and I think it’s a very important signing because he should have a great future. He’s a good footballer as well as a good goalscorer, which is what we need.
“If you can score nearly 20 goals in Serie A and you are not with one of the top clubs like Milan or Juve then you must be talented.
“It’s a good record, and let’s hope he continues with it. I’m very optimistic about Rolando.”
The former Italian Under-21 international will wear the number 10 shirt at City.
